What You’ll Lead & Deliver as a Geotechnical Engineering Manager

  • Geotechnical Engineering Leadership
    • Drive geotechnical design for foundations, slopes, earthworks, and ground improvement.
    • Oversee and review CQA validation for landfills, engineered slopes, and bulk earthworks.
    • Direct ground investigations, interpret soil/rock data, and prepare high‑quality technical reports.
    • Ensure all ground engineering outputs are technically sound, compliant, and commercially effective.
  • Construction Quality Assurance (CQA)
    • Lead on-site quality monitoring — including compaction, lining systems, and material compliance.
    • Produce precise, professional CQA validation reports aligned with regulatory and design standards.
    • Support environmental and engineering compliance on all earthworks and infrastructure schemes.
  • Surveying & Geomatics Oversight
    • Manage topographic, boundary, drone, and as‑built survey workflows.
    • Ensure complete integration of survey outputs into design, CQA, and volume calculations.
    • Champion innovation in drone technologies, photogrammetry, and digital data capture.
  • CAD & Digital Engineering
    • Direct the production of technical drawings, including logs, cross‑sections, and foundation layouts.
    • Oversee AutoCAD and Civil 3D workflows to ensure accuracy, quality, and consistency.
    • Promote GIS integration for advanced analysis and visualisation.
  • Collaboration & Sustainable Landform Design (Desirable)
    • Work alongside landscape architects and environmental specialists to engineer functional, sustainable landforms.
    • Contribute to projects involving SuDS, reclamation, restoration, and future‑ready site development.

What You Bring

  • Degree in Geotechnical, Civil, Environmental Engineering, or similar.
  • Proven geotechnical design experience with strong CQA and earthworks background.
  • Confident user of AutoCAD and Civil 3D; GIS experience a bonus.
  • Strong leadership of junior engineers, technicians, or surveyors.
  • Skilled communicator with excellent technical writing capability.
  • Knowledge of drone/geomatics workflows is advantageous.
  • A collaborative, solutions‑driven mindset.
